Sharon Hull, This Week in the Garden

Bits and pieces from online sources this week… Most every gardener I know loves lavender. Loves growing it (rock solid drought tolerant once established, deer and gophers almost never bother it, heavenly fragrance, useful in many ways) and we all treasure having it to harvest.
